REACTjobsboard

Front-end Developer

One Impression

Full TimeReact
Posted 5 years ago

Description

We want someone who has a strong sense of understanding users, interacts with different channels of businesses and has a solid grasp on tools to execute fast.


We are seeking an ambitious front-end engineer who will join our tight-knit team to build clean and modern applications.

You are a self-starter with a bias for action, and you can take projects from start to finish.


Responsibilities :

  • Work alongside the design team to develop new features focused on user experience
  • Work across disciplines with team members from front-end, backend, design, and product
  • Quickly fix bugs and improve our development workflow to ensure our product remains bug-free
  • Actively participate in product decisions, ensuring we set reasonable development deadlines
  • You will look for opportunities to improve team efficiency and work with your team to implement improvements
  • Write unit test cases for testing your modules
  • Maintain up-to-date knowledge of technology standards, industry trends, emerging technologies, and software development best practices

Requirements

  • 1+ years of experience in front-end development
  • A deep understanding of JavaScript/CSS/HTML5.
  • Hands on experience with React JS
  • Understanding of server-side CSS pre-processing platforms, such as LESS and SASS
  • Proficient understanding of client-side scripting and JavaScript frameworks, including jQuery
  • Proficient understanding of cross-browser compatibility issues and ways to work around them.
  • Well versed in agile methodology.
  • Experience in software shipping cycles (dev, deploy, release, CI) and open-source software dev.
  • Good knowledge of Client-Server Architecture, network communication, and good designing principles is preferred.
  • Absolute focus on elegance, ease-of-use, network optimization, and agile development will be super important.

Benefits

  • Energetic & enthusiastic to work in an open and fast-paced environment.
  • Willing to learn & grow.
  • Good communication skills( ability to express thoughts).
  • Amazing problem-solving skills.
  • Driven and hustler.
  • Startup experience is a plus.
Apply for this job